Lothian Thistle 6 v 0 Peebles Rovers
JUST a month after holding Mark Lamb's team to a draw, Rovers conceded six in the Alex Jack Cup first round match.
Peebles battled hard on the Saughton pitch but fell behind midway through the first half.
Stand-in keeper Scott Carruthers was having a busy night - but he was faultless when a wicked deflection beat him just before the break for Thistle's second.
Worse was to follow after half time as Lothian grabbed a third and Nicky Cairns steered a cross into his own net just after the hour.
Peebles boss Stuart Robertson made changes in a bid to stem the flood, but his team allowed a further two goals in during the final 20 minutes.
Robertson said: "Nothing went right for us tonight."
